Q: Is 335,212 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 335,212 is not a prime number.

Why is 335,212 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 335212 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 181 362 463 724 926 1,852 83,803 167,606 and 335,212, with no remainder.

Since 335,212 cannot be divided by just 1 and 335,212, it is not a prime number.
